Chapter 408: Three Thousand Peach Blossoms, Farewell Banquet

Greater Strife Peak, Ten Thousand Demons Cave.

“Hahaha, my virtuous brother has arrived!” Linghu Jiu laughed heartily as he walked out of the cave, pulling Ning Zhuo by the arm and leading him inside.

After the negotiations, Myriad Medicines Sect, the Ning Family, the Zhu Family, and the Radiant Reflection Wall formed a secret alliance. Because of this, the relationship between Linghu Jiu and Ning Zhuo had grown even closer.

Linghu Jiu already had a good impression of Ning Zhuo. Now that their alliance had tightened, he completely regarded him as one of his own.

Ning Zhuo entered the cave and found that Lin Shanshan was also present.

“Miss Lin.” He hurriedly saluted.

Lin Shanshan gave Ning Zhuo a faint smile. Although she had harbored quite a bit of resentment over Ning Zhuo’s recent actions, she had come because of Linghu Jiu’s invitation, knowing this was a farewell banquet for him. With mixed feelings in her heart, she agreed to attend.

The dishes on the banquet table were exquisite, all personally selected by Lin Shanshan.

But Linghu Jiu and Ning Zhuo’s minds were elsewhere.

Linghu Jiu dragged over a wine jar and excitedly displayed it to Ning Zhuo. “This was brewed personally by me, using the waters of the Peach Blossom Pool.”

“Peach Blossom Pool?” Ning Zhuo asked, only then learning that this deep pool lay near the Ten Thousand Demons Cave, right beneath a waterfall.

Lin Shanshan explained, “Every year at a fixed season, the peach trees upstream bloom in full glory. Their blossoms scatter in the wind, carried by the water down the waterfall, finally gathering in the deep pool. Peach blossoms and the clear waters mirror each other—the drifting petals dance in the wind, painting the water in countless hues. The sound of the waterfall resembles a zither, while the jade pool reflects blossoms against the blue sky.”

Ning Zhuo smiled at her. “Only today do I learn that the deep pool where I first met Miss Lin is called Peach Blossom Pool.”

These words startled Lin Shanshan, pulling her thoughts back to that moment when they had first met.

Time flowed like water. So many days had already passed!

It had gone by too quickly.

And now, in the blink of an eye, they were about to part ways.

At once, a tender reluctance welled up in her heart, dissolving much of the resentment she had been holding toward him.

Meanwhile, Linghu Jiu began pouring wine, boasting proudly, “Brother, take note. This wine is called ‘Three Thousand Peach Blossoms.’”

“It is made from peach petals gathered each spring equinox, blended with the clear waters of the Peach Blossom Pool, and brewed with my specially crafted yeast. Using an ancient method, it must ferment for at least three years before it can be called complete.”

Ning Zhuo focused on the wine and saw that Three Thousand Peach Blossoms glimmered crystal clear with a faint pink hue, like newly bloomed peach blossoms. When poured into a bowl, the liquid shimmered with ripples, as if the pool itself were contained within.

He raised his bowl, clinked cups with Linghu Jiu and Lin Shanshan, and took a sip—instantly finding it marvelous.

The wine carried a unique sweetness, as if he had bitten into a fresh blossom, fragrant and elegant.

Then the flavor spread across his tongue—full-bodied yet smooth, with a trace of coolness like spring water, leaving an endless aftertaste.

Ning Zhuo swayed slightly, praising aloud, “What fine wine! Its taste is delicate and lingering, with the richness of aged spirits yet the freshness of blossoms. The strength is moderate, enough to intoxicate me without my noticing.”

Linghu Jiu laughed. “The wine itself is ordinary. But I added something to it, which is why it is worth presenting.”

A spark flashed in Ning Zhuo’s mind. He blurted out, “Surely not the Ten-Thousand-Year Water Essence?”

Linghu Jiu clapped his hands, laughing. “Brother, you are sharp indeed!”

Ning Zhuo was speechless.

He had borrowed two portions of his family’s Ten-Thousand-Year Water Essence from the Myriad Medicines Sect and had wondered what had become of Linghu Jiu’s share.

As the sect’s foremost disciple and the leading candidate to inherit as sect master, it was strange that he would not contribute such a treasure for the sect’s benefit.

Yet unexpectedly—he had used it for wine!

Lin Shanshan gave a cold snort. “Wine, wine, wine—you think of nothing but wine all day! Don’t you know, my father is very disappointed in you because of this?”

Linghu Jiu rubbed his nose awkwardly and chuckled. “Shanshan, you don’t understand. Why do you think your father named me Jiu (‘wine’) in the first place? He foresaw long ago the importance of wine to me. That was his way of enlightening me.”

“Haha, since Master did not force me to hand over the Water Essence, it means he agreed with my decision. You can scold me all you like—it’s useless.”

Lin Shanshan rolled her eyes so hard they nearly spun.

Ning Zhuo quickly raised his bowl, clinking with the two of them, speaking a few light-hearted words to ease the tension.

The three exchanged cups for a while, and then Ning Zhuo gazed earnestly at Linghu Jiu and Lin Shanshan. “Brother Linghu is like a deep pool, noble and upright—accepting the waterfall without overflowing, calm and steady. You are my true kindred spirit in wine.

“As for Miss Lin—your beauty is like a sea of blossoms, radiant and moving. You are kindhearted, always willing to help others. I acted recklessly in the past, kidnapping you and even opposing your father. For that, I feel deep guilt.”

Lin Shanshan snorted. “At least you still have some conscience.”

Linghu Jiu only roared with laughter. “Each of us served our own house. Competing for profit is the way of the world. That we fought without breaking apart, and ended up forming an alliance—this is the best outcome. It is our fate, and the fruit of our combined efforts.”

Ning Zhuo was deeply moved.

He knew full well that during the arduous negotiations at the Radiant Reflection Wall, Linghu Jiu had not only safeguarded his own sect’s interests but had also gone out of his way to support him, drawing him closer and even persuading Lin Bufan repeatedly.

By contrast, Lin Shanshan, who had once aided him often, had spoken sharply, like a sword constantly pricking him.

Before the incarnations of sages, in front of Zhu Xuanji, Shen Lingshu, and Lin Bufan, he dared not recklessly use the Divine Ability—Life Hanging by a Thread.

But he understood her position.

Fortunately, the outcome had been favorable.

With the alliance sealed, ties between Myriad Medicines Sect and the Ning Family were closer than ever. His own relations with Lin Shanshan and Linghu Jiu now had a firm lower bound.

“Come, drink!” Ning Zhuo raised his bowl once again.

Linghu Jiu laughed and joined him.

Lin Shanshan said nothing, but also lifted her bowl.

The three drank and spoke of the future.

Ning Zhuo asked Linghu Jiu about his battles with beasts within the Radiant Reflection Wall.

In these days, although Linghu Jiu was nominally “confined” in the Ten Thousand Demons Cave, his true body had secretly entered the quasi-immortal artifact, fighting fierce battles with countless monsters.

Linghu Jiu, in high spirits, spoke of the perils of combat, but also of how they tempered him. He could feel his strength rising rapidly. Like rough stone being polished, his techniques, spells, and sword arts were compressed under immense pressure, sharpening his rhythm and cutting away wasteful moves.

“Alas, brother, you must leave the valley for your duties. Otherwise, to fight side by side slaying beasts, then drink together afterward—that would be one of life’s great joys!”

Ning Zhuo was stirred, imagining the scene. His lips curled into a smile. “If time permits in the future, I must cultivate alongside you, brother. Just the thought fills me with exhilaration!”

Linghu Jiu laughed loudly, downing three large bowls with him.

Lin Shanshan: …

At that moment, she suddenly felt like the extra person here.

Flushed from drink, Linghu Jiu clasped Ning Zhuo’s arm, his breath reeking of wine. “Brother, before you go, you must leave me an imprint of yourself.

“So that when I miss you, I can converse with your image, easing my longing. And I can even carry it with me as I fight, letting you share in the victories. When you return, the spoils may surprise you greatly, hahaha!”

Ning Zhuo nodded eagerly. “I had the same thought!”

Lin Shanshan then reminded, “But Senior Brother, you won’t be staying in the valley much longer either. I overheard my father say that he intends for you to personally lead a team to Huoshi Immortal City, to scout the battlefield in advance.”

Linghu Jiu’s smile faded slightly. Sitting down again, he nodded. “Indeed, Master hinted at this to me.”

He had often been “punished” by Lin Bufan with confinement, but the true purpose was to let him gain access to the Radiant Reflection Wall. By seemingly shielding his juniors from punishment, Lin Bufan was also building up his foremost disciple’s reputation and prestige.

Now Linghu Jiu understood. And Lin Bufan himself had also realized that the quasi-immortal artifact was far too significant for one man or sect to claim alone.

Furthermore, in the alliance negotiations, Ning Zhuo had secured terms with Lin Bufan, successfully inviting him to aid in Huoshi Immortal City!

Yes—

In the days ahead, Lin Bufan would prepare for battle, helping Ning Jiufan and Granny Yuan in the struggle for the Ten-Thousand-Year Fire Essence.

As for Granny Yuan’s injuries, they had been entrusted to the Zhu Family of the royal court, who were doing their utmost to heal her quickly.

Linghu Jiu said solemnly, “This coming battle must be handled with the utmost care. If Granny Yuan of the Ning Family were to fall, the Ning Family and the royal clan would lose much of their grip over Huoshi Immortal City and the Lava Immortal Palace.”

Since forming the alliance, the Myriad Medicines Sect had gained much insight into the situation of Huoshi Immortal City.

But not everything.

The secret of the Dragon Turtle Fire Spirit remained with Ning Zhuo alone—even Ning Jiufan knew nothing.

And Ning Zhuo’s possession of the Buddha Heart Demon Seal was also hidden, with Zhu Xuanji keeping the secret, known only to a handful, including the King of Southern Dou.

“I have decided to go to Huoshi Immortal City,” Linghu Jiu declared. “Brother, what guidance can you give me?”

Ning Zhuo smiled, prepared in advance. He handed over a jade slip, which contained detailed information on Huoshi Immortal City and the Lava Immortal Palace.

Linghu Jiu extended his spiritual sense into it, and found much clarified, especially the insights on the Lava Immortal Palace. He could not help but rejoice.

“With this jade slip, scouting the battlefield is already half won. Many thanks, brother!”

Ning Zhuo quickly waved off the praise with modest words.

Then he turned to Lin Shanshan, requesting that she care for the Lingyin Willow. He would occasionally send letters, and asked her to reply with its condition.

Lin Shanshan nodded in agreement.

Sensing her good mood, Ning Zhuo pressed further. “I intend to station Hua Guzi here. She cultivates wood-based techniques and can care for the Lingyin Willow on my behalf, while also assisting my clansmen as they settle on Lesser Strife Peak.”

Lin Shanshan frowned at once.

“Hua Guzi?” She had little liking for that eccentric woman.

Ning Zhuo smiled awkwardly. “That female cultivator is eccentric, extremely… close to me, and wishes to rely on me. If I don’t give her something to do, she’ll probably scour the world looking for me.

“Besides, her strength is not weak. Beyond her combat ability, she is skilled in cooking.”

“Oh, it was from her that I learned that Deep Thought and Brewing Intent was fake wine.”

At that, Linghu Jiu immediately spoke up to defend his master. “Brother, you are mistaken. Deep Thought and Brewing Intent is by no means fake wine.

“Its flavor is unique—it is fine wine, only the recipe is lacking.

“And it truly does allow me to better communicate with the incarnations of the sages within the Radiant Reflection Wall. Did you not also benefit from it?”

Ning Zhuo had no desire to quarrel over this. He raised his bowl at once. “I misspoke. I shall punish myself with a cup!”

Lin Shanshan smiled faintly, gritting her teeth. “Yes, you should.”

Linghu Jiu laughed uproariously, pointing at Ning Zhuo. “Tell me, is that punishment—or reward?”

And so, the farewell banquet ended with joy for host and guests alike.
